We have a fantastic opportunity to join our Livingston Dealership as a Service Advisor. As a Service Advisor you will be an integral part of the customer experience, acting as the first point of contact for all Service customer enquiries and face to face interactions. You will be the link between our customers and the workshop. If you have a passion for customer service, have a desire to deliver the highest quality of customer care and enjoy working in an environment where no two days are the same then this could be the role for you.

Responsibilities:

  • Welcoming customers to the Dealership and ensuring a smooth customer journey from start to finish.
  • The efficient handling of customer service calls, including pricing information, relaying technical information, making customer appointments and providing updates on vehicle repair completion times.
  • Understanding repair requirements and being able to explain these clearly to customers to empower the customer to make the best decision for them.
  • Delivering a world-class customer experience to every customer and in turn supporting our commitment to the Customer Viewpoint Programme and generating positive customer reviews through our social media channels.

What you’ll have:

  • Excellent organisational and communication skills.
  • A strong focus on attention to detail.
  • Service Advisor experience in an automotive role is desirable but not essential.
